Depends on what kind of aim you are good at.
If you are really good at tracking, as long as you don’t die, Tracer can be a 1 way ticket to GM. Even Widow can be a 1 way ticket. We know this because aimbots can have this devastating effect while the users gamesense is noneexistent. However, Game sense and positioning are under normal circumstances more important, as you need to be so good with your aim that your mistakes cannot be punished.

In short, Positioning/Gamesense will have more impact, but you can still carry with pure aim, though it needs to be a very special aim.

If you don’t have a 144hz monitor, try getting one (and putting the OW settings as low as you need to to maintain 144fps to match.)

Also, try removing the crosshair completely (or at most leaving a single dot). This should help you focus on the environment (and the Doomfist you want to kill) rather than the UI.
